D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ION

Surface Transportation Board
[STB Finance Docket No. 33692]


Adrian & Blissfield Rail Road Company--Acquisition Exemption--
Grand Trunk Western Railroad Incorporated

    Adrian & Blissfield Rail Road Company (ADBF), a Class III rail 
carrier, has filed a notice of exemption under 49 CFR 1150.41 to 
acquire (by purchase) approximately 2.27 miles of rail line owned by 
Grand Trunk Western Railroad Incorporated (GTW) (known as the Dequindre 
Line) between (1) milepost 1.77 and milepost 4.04 in Wayne County, MI 
(the Holly subdivision).\1\ ADBF will operate the property.
---------------------------------------------------------------------------

    \1\ ADBF certifies that its annual revenue will not exceed those 
that would qualify it as a Class III rail carrier and that its 
annual revenues are not projected to exceed $5 million.
---------------------------------------------------------------------------

    The transaction was scheduled to be consummated on or shortly after 
December 15, 1998.
    If this notice contains false or misleading information, the 
exemption is void ab initio. Petitions to revoke the exemption under 49 
U.S.C. 10502(d) may be filed at any time. The filing of a petition to 
revoke does not automatically stay the transaction.
